Night-shift staff: Floor 4 of the Tellhaven Building opens this week. After 21:00, access is via the rear stairwell only; the lifts are locked out overnight during the settling period. Complete a walk-through of the new floor once per shift and log it. The stairwell keypad accepts the code below.

badge for yahop-fawep: bdg-XBKXI-68071

Leadership Review Briefing — Infrastructure Budget Request

The platform team is requesting additional funding to complete the Averloch migration and add on-call capacity through Q4. The request covers three contractor roles, expanded storage commitments, and a contingency line for the Dellmore data centre exit. Finance has validated the figures; the variance against the original plan is 9%. Heads of department should review before Thursday's session. The business context driving this request appears below.

management briefing: Project Zorix slips by six weeks because of the audit delay.

ALERT: The Merridew dedup job has flagged an unusually large batch of candidate customer-record merges overnight. Automatic merging is paused while the matching thresholds are reviewed, so some customers may temporarily appear twice in Fallowfen Console. Please avoid manual merges until the review concludes. Guidance for handling affected tickets is maintained on the internal review page.

runbook for tagug-hafog: https://jira.lumiclabs.internal/projects/pages/pages/9773c0d8